Table 4 Reasons for stopping breastfeeding

From: Need to optimise infant feeding counselling: A cross-sectional survey among HIV-positive mothers in Eastern Uganda

 

Main reason

Additional reasons a

Total a

 

n (%)

n (%)

n (%)

Health workers advice

32 (28)

22 (19)

54 (47)

Illness (weakness, body pain etc)

29 (25)

23 (20)

52 (45)

HIV-diagnosis

20 (17)

54 (47)

74 (64)

Not enough milk

10 (9)

16 (14)

26 (22)

Breastfeeding difficulties

10 (9)

5 (4)

15 (13)

Custom related (e.g. grown "big enough")

9 (8)

11 (9)

20 (17)

Family pressure

2 (2)

0 (0)

2 (2)

New pregnancy

2 (2)

0 (0)

2 (2)

Work situation

1 (1)

4 (3)

5 (4)

Other reasons

1 (1)

4 (3)

5 (4)

Total

116 (100)

  
  1. a Reasons other than main reason reported to be important for the choice to stop breastfeeding. 16 (14%) reported main reason only, 66 (57%) reported one additional reason, 28 (24%) reported two additional reasons and 6 (5%) reported three additional reasons.
